Citing source of the sage-coding-theory project

17 views
Skip to first unread message

J

unread,
Aug 13, 2019, 11:43:33 AM8/13/19
to sage-codi...@googlegroups.com, J, Sekretariat
Hi,

First:
I am writing about the `goppa.py` implementation in sage,
and wanted to ask here publicly, instead of writing to all authors,
how you/your project would like to be cited as per http://www.sagemath.org/library-publications.html#CiteSage

I could just cite ´sage` overall, or the coding theory, or I could do a
git blame on all files I talk about; are there any preferences here?

Second:
If any of ypu already wrote a paper or thesis about the sage coding
theory branch, I would be thankful for a pointer.

Third:
If anyone could explain to me, why / if the one generator polynomial
used to create the code is sufficient to span any goppa code,
I would be really thankful, as I don't see it yet.

Greets
J

David Joyner

unread,
Aug 14, 2019, 2:40:02 PM8/14/19
to sage-coding-theory, J, Sekretariat
Is this simply due to the fact that F[x] is a PID?


Greets
J

--
You received this message because you are subscribed to the Google Groups "sage-coding-theory" group.
To unsubscribe from this group and stop receiving emails from it, send an email to sage-coding-the...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/sage-coding-theory/20190813153908.uh7ifmck4xrzrrvo%40deathbolt.927589452.space.

J

unread,
Aug 14, 2019, 3:31:14 PM8/14/19
to sage-codi...@googlegroups.com, J, Sekretariat
On 19-08-14 14:39:48, David Joyner wrote:
> On Tue, Aug 13, 2019 at 11:43 AM J <
> mailinglists-sa...@927589452.de> wrote:
>
> > Hi,
> >
> > First:
> > I am writing about the `goppa.py` implementation in sage,
> > and wanted to ask here publicly, instead of writing to all authors,
> > how you/your project would like to be cited as per
> > http://www.sagemath.org/library-publications.html#CiteSage
> >
> > I could just cite ´sage` overall, or the coding theory, or I could do a
> > git blame on all files I talk about; are there any preferences here?
> >
> > Second:
> > If any of ypu already wrote a paper or thesis about the sage coding
> > theory branch, I would be thankful for a pointer.
> >
> > Third:
> > If anyone could explain to me, why / if the one generator polynomial
> > used to create the code is sufficient to span any goppa code,
> > I would be really thankful, as I don't see it yet.
> >
>
> Is this simply due to the fact that F[x] is a PID?
>
I am not really sure, if we are operating on a PID here,
as we are operating with the following presumtions(taken from
Walker: Codes and Curves 1999)
- C smooth projective curve on F_q
- Divisor D on C
- S points, disjunct to the "base" of D

L(D) = {f function on C, only poles in D)

Dima Pasechnik

unread,
Aug 14, 2019, 3:48:41 PM8/14/19
to sage-codi...@googlegroups.com, mailinglists-sa...@927589452.de, Sekretariat
Goppa code Sage implementation is thanks to two Google Summer of Code projects, mostly the one from last year done by Filip Ion, and the one still running, by Marketa Slukova. 

Dima Pasechnik

unread,
Aug 14, 2019, 3:56:15 PM8/14/19
to sage-codi...@googlegroups.com, mailinglists-sa...@927589452.de, Sekretariat
so one can cite the respective trac tickets and

Markéta Sluková

unread,
Aug 18, 2019, 10:12:59 AM8/18/19
to sage-coding-theory
Hi,

I am currently working on the coding theory module as part of Google Summer of Code. I am also including some of my work in my Master's thesis. I would be happy to share it once its done.

J

unread,
Aug 18, 2019, 12:40:09 PM8/18/19
to sage-codi...@googlegroups.com, J
I would love to read it; out of curiosity: Is it more from a mathmatical or a programming
view?
> --
> You received this message because you are subscribed to the Google Groups "sage-coding-theory" group.
> To unsubscribe from this group and stop receiving emails from it, send an email to sage-coding-the...@googlegroups.com.
> To view this discussion on the web visit https://groups.google.com/d/msgid/sage-coding-theory/dc50ec1e-a61d-48a0-97c3-e1e1588652b8%40googlegroups.com.

Markéta Sluková

unread,
Aug 27, 2019, 10:50:25 AM8/27/19
to sage-coding-theory
I am covering rank metric codes and Gabidulin codes from both points of view, since my degree is in mathematics, but I also implemented them in Sage. The main focus of my thesis is on the McEliece cryptosystem. I am also talking about the coding module in Sage, since I did a bit of restructuring there. 
> To unsubscribe from this group and stop receiving emails from it, send an email to sage-coding-theory+unsub...@googlegroups.com.
Reply all
Reply to author
Forward
0 new messages